Description: Tryton application platform - product classification taxonomic module
 Tryton is a high-level general purpose application platform. It is the base
 of a complete business solution as well as a comprehensive health and hospital
 information system (GNUHealth).
 .
 This module adds the taxonomic classification to products.
 .
 The available classifications are:
 .
 Taxon
 A taxon (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Taxon) is defined by a name and a
 taxonomic rank (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Taxonomic_rank). It is stored
 inside a tree structure.
 .
 Cultivar
 A cultivar (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cultivar) is defined by a name,
 a taxon and a list of cultivar groups
 (https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Cultivar_group).
